Job Description

  • Operate a commercial scale, enter load information in a computer system, weigh customer load, calculate fees, collect payments using both cash and debit transactions, prepare charge and cash tickets, and issue receipts
  • Maintain a working cash float, prepare deposit slips and reconciliation forms as well as make bank deposits
  • Verify residence of customers and check list of denied landfill users and deny use of landfill if person is on list
  • Input ticket information into computer database, perform computer daily backup and monthly download
  • Direct landfill users to appropriate area, inspect loads to ensure only acceptable refuse enters the site and notify appropriate personnel of loads containing questionable waste material
  • Maintain order and cleanliness of grounds including but not limited to cutting grass, snow removal, painting, sweeping, and litter collection, at any of the active and inactive City landfill sites
  • Segregate incoming materials moving to appropriate location/bin, and/or manually stack or package items (i.e. tires, electronics, scrap metal, hazardous waste,) for shipment
  • Prepare incident reports and other documentation
  • Perform other related duties as assigned
